Mumbai Beat -- Shakeel man held for murder of Dabholkar

EXPRESS NEWS SERVICE

MUMBAI, November 25: A member of Chhota Shakeel gang was arrested yesterday in connection with the murder of Jitendra Dabholkar, secretary of Akhil Bharatiya Sena (ABS) on October 4 at Santacruz.

Police sources said Sayed Muzzafar Hussain alias Munna (27) was arrested at Andheri by special squad of additional commissioner of police (north-west) Dr Satyapal Singh. Apart from Dabholkar's murder, Munna is wanted in 10 other criminal cases registered at various police stations of Mumbai and its neighbouring areas.

Police have recovered two foreign revolvers, 38 rounds, two magazines and a mobile phone from Munna.

Audit officers' agitation

All India Association of Audit and Accounts Officers of Indian Audit and Accounts Department (IA and AD) will undertake an indefinite strike from December two along with its sister organisations to demand restoration of parity with central secretariat, which they enjoyed earlier.

This was decided at the national executive meeting of their association on November 22 and 23, K Unnikrishnan, president of the association, said.
